Measure Before You Optimize
The first step is not fixing. The first step is measuring.
Before making changes, benchmark your most important pages:
- homepage
- top service pages
- major landing pages
- high-traffic blog pages
- product or category pages if the site is ecommerce
Use a combination of tools because each one shows something different:
| Tool | Best Use Case | What It Reveals |
|---|---|---|
| Google PageSpeed Insights | Fast business-level diagnosis | Core Web Vitals, lab data, real-user performance signals |
| GTmetrix | Technical page analysis | Waterfall charts, file weight, render-blocking assets, request delays |
| Lighthouse | Ongoing dev and QA checks | Local audit workflow, performance opportunities, accessibility and best-practice issues |
| Google Search Console | Site-wide monitoring | Real-user Core Web Vitals trends and performance regressions |
The goal is to separate assumptions from actual bottlenecks. A website may feel slow because of large images, but the real issue could be server response time, JavaScript execution, or a third-party script that blocks rendering.
Know the Core Web Vitals That Matter Most
If you want to improve website speed intelligently, you need to understand what Google and users both consider “fast.”
| Metric | What Users Feel | Target | Common Cause |
|---|---|---|---|
| LCP | How long the main page content takes to appear | Under 2.5 seconds | Large hero images, weak hosting, poor caching |
| INP | How quickly the page responds to taps and clicks | Under 200 milliseconds | Heavy JavaScript, bloated themes, too many scripts |
| CLS | How much the layout shifts while loading | Under 0.1 | Missing image dimensions, unstable embeds, delayed fonts |
LCP problems usually come from asset weight and infrastructure. INP problems are often caused by too much frontend logic or too many third-party tools. CLS issues usually point to layout discipline problems.

The Highest-Impact Ways to Improve Website Speed
The best improvements usually come from fixing the heaviest blockers first.
Optimize Images Properly
Images remain one of the biggest opportunities on most websites.
Practical priorities:
- convert heavy JPEG and PNG files to WebP or AVIF where appropriate
- serve images at the actual display size instead of uploading oversized originals
- use responsive image delivery so mobile users do not download desktop assets
- compress media automatically through the CMS, build pipeline, or CDN
- lazy-load below-the-fold images, but do not lazy-load your main hero image if it affects LCP
Many sites technically “optimize images” but still ship oversized banners, decorative background assets, and slider images that slow the first meaningful paint.
Reduce JavaScript and CSS Weight
If the page looks loaded but still feels sluggish, JavaScript is often the real issue.
Focus on:
- removing obsolete plugins and scripts
- reducing page-builder bloat
- deferring non-critical JavaScript
- loading third-party widgets only when needed
- minifying and splitting assets intelligently
- limiting font families and weights
- using modern WOFF2 font files with sensible loading behavior
This matters especially for websites that rely on animations, popups, tracking tools, live chat, embeds, and layered marketing scripts.
Improve Hosting, Caching, and TTFB
If the server is slow, everything else starts from a weaker position.
High-impact checks include:
- whether the site is still running on underpowered shared hosting
- whether server-side caching is working correctly
- whether browser caching headers are configured well
- whether Brotli or Gzip compression is enabled
- whether backend processing time is too high because of the CMS, plugins, or database
For many businesses, moving to better hosting or improving the delivery architecture creates more meaningful gains than another round of cosmetic frontend tweaks.
If the website serves a serious business function, it is worth treating infrastructure as a commercial decision, not a commodity purchase.
Use a CDN with Regional Relevance
A CDN improves delivery by serving static assets closer to the user. For UAE businesses, that can make a major difference when hosting is outside the region.
Important considerations:
- test whether the CDN really improves delivery for UAE users
- check whether the provider has relevant GCC or UAE edge coverage
- combine CDN use with caching and image optimization
- validate results after deployment instead of assuming the CDN fixed everything

Remove Third-Party Friction
Third-party scripts often create disproportionate performance damage.
Common offenders include:
- live chat widgets
- marketing pixels
- tag managers overloaded with unused tags
- embedded videos
- social feeds
- review widgets
- heatmaps and session-recording tools
None of these tools are automatically bad. The issue is uncontrolled accumulation. If several low-priority tools are running before the main page content becomes interactive, the business is effectively slowing its own conversion path.
What to Fix First Based on Website Type
Not every website should follow the same optimization order.
| Website Type | Most Common Bottleneck | First Priority |
|---|---|---|
| Corporate lead-generation site | Heavy visuals, bloated templates, weak mobile UX | Improve LCP and reduce frontend weight |
| Ecommerce website | Dynamic scripts, checkout complexity, product media | Optimize templates, assets, and cart/checkout performance |
| WordPress website | Plugin overload, page-builder bloat, caching issues | Audit plugins, theme weight, and cache setup |
| Multilingual site | Duplicate assets, translation-layer overhead, font/rendering complexity | Streamline templates and test each language version separately |
| Custom web platform | App logic, API calls, frontend hydration issues | Profile JS execution and backend response times |
This is where generic advice becomes less useful. A service business website and a WooCommerce store may both be “slow,” but the root causes and priority fixes can be very different.
How Website Speed Connects to SEO
Website speed does not replace content quality, search intent alignment, or authority. But it strengthens or weakens all of them.
A faster site helps SEO by:
- supporting better Core Web Vitals performance
- improving mobile usability
- reducing friction before the user engages with content
- helping important pages load reliably for both users and crawlers
- making high-intent landing pages more competitive

How Website Speed Connects to Conversion Rate
Businesses often notice slow websites first through weak commercial outcomes, not through lab scores.
Common symptoms include:
- landing pages that get traffic but do not convert well
- high bounce rates on mobile
- lower engagement on service pages
- reduced scroll depth
- poor lead-form completion
- checkout abandonment
When a page is slow, unstable, or sluggish to respond, users feel uncertainty before they articulate it. That hesitation is a conversion problem.

A Practical 30-Day Website Speed Optimization Plan
Businesses do not need to solve every performance issue in one sprint. A structured 30-day plan is usually more realistic.
Week 1: Audit
- benchmark top pages in PageSpeed Insights and GTmetrix
- review Search Console Core Web Vitals data
- identify the heaviest templates and assets
- list third-party tools affecting performance
Week 2: Quick Wins
- compress and resize oversized images
- remove unnecessary plugins or scripts
- improve font loading
- defer low-priority JavaScript
Week 3: Infrastructure and Template Fixes
- improve hosting or caching setup if needed
- validate CDN configuration
- optimize heavy templates or page-builder sections
- reduce render-blocking resources
Week 4: Validation and Monitoring
- retest the same priority pages
- compare before-and-after performance
- document remaining bottlenecks
- set a monthly monitoring routine
That final step matters. Speed work decays if no one owns it.

FAQs
What is the fastest way to improve website speed?
The fastest way to improve website speed is to measure Core Web Vitals first, then fix the biggest bottlenecks such as oversized images, slow hosting, render-blocking code, and weak caching.
What affects website speed the most?
Website speed is usually most affected by hosting quality, image weight, JavaScript execution, CSS delivery, caching setup, third-party tools, and CDN performance.
Does website speed affect SEO?
Yes. Website speed affects SEO through Core Web Vitals, mobile usability, crawl efficiency, and user engagement. It is not the only ranking factor, but it supports overall search performance.
Is GTmetrix or PageSpeed Insights better?
They do different jobs. PageSpeed Insights is stronger for Core Web Vitals and business-level diagnosis, while GTmetrix is stronger for technical page analysis and request-level troubleshooting.
Does hosting location affect website speed in the UAE?
Yes. If the server is far from the target audience, latency increases. For UAE businesses, hosting setup and CDN geography can have a meaningful impact on perceived speed and performance.
How often should a business audit website performance?
At minimum, key pages should be reviewed monthly and after major changes such as redesigns, new scripts, new plugins, or infrastructure changes.
